WebYes, it is possible to bury an urn in an existing grave. Burial of an urn in an existing grave provides a way to pay tribute to a loved one who has already been interred without having to secure another burial plot. If the cemetery permits, an urn can be buried in an existing grave space which also saves on the cost of purchasing a new gravesite. WebJan 30, 2024 · Urn Burial. The first option is burial. Some cemeteries have landscaped urn gardens while others offer burial plots similar to those used for traditional burial. If you choose a burial plot, the cremated bodies of multiple people can be buried together. As with traditional burial, urn burial requires an outer burial container.
